Web hosting provider Easy CGI announced on Monday it has upgraded the versions of Microsoft SQL Server, MySQL and PHP it offers.
The company’s hosting plans now include updated versions of the software, including MSSQL Server 2005, MySQL 4.1.21 and PHP 4.4.4.
Easy CGI says MSSQL Server 2005 offers performance optimizations without any change to user code or database structure. In conjunction with the upgrade, Easy CGI has increased the default MSSQL database size from 50MB to 300MB. The company has also upgraded to MySQL 4.1.21 for its consistent performance, stability, security and feature additions. It also upgraded to PHP 4.4.4 for an enhanced version of a widely-used general-purpose scripting language that is especially suited for Web development.
